    Underclocking a GPU reduces its clock speed to decrease power consumption and heat generation. This can result in quieter operation and longer lifespan for the graphics card.

    Underclocking may also be useful for reducing system noise and power usage in non-demanding applications or older games. Additionally, it can be helpful for troubleshooting stability issues in a PC with a faulty or overheating GPU. However, underclocking should be done cautiously, as it may lead to decreased performance in intensive tasks like gaming or video editing.

    Proper monitoring and testing are essential to ensure the GPU operates within safe parameters while underclocked. When done correctly, underclocking can be a valuable tool for balancing performance, power consumption, and heat output in a computer system.

    Finding The Optimal Clock Speed

    Underclocking your GPU involves adjusting the clock speed to a level lower than its default settings. The goal is to strike a balance between performance and power consumption. Here’s how you can find the optimal clock speed:
    1. Start by testing your GPU at its default clock speed, running intensive tasks or benchmarking software.
    2. Gradually decrease the clock speed by small increments, ensuring stability between each adjustment.
    3. Monitor the performance and temperature of your GPU during stress tests to evaluate the impact of each adjustment.
    4. Continue the process until you reach a point where the GPU’s performance is still satisfactory, but power consumption and temperatures are noticeably reduced.

    Voltage Tweaking For Efficiency

    Once you have optimized the clock speed, the next step is to tweak the voltage to achieve even greater efficiency. Here’s how you can do it:
    Undervolting:
    Undervolting is the process of reducing the voltage supplied to your GPU. This technique can significantly decrease power consumption without sacrificing performance. Keep in mind that stability is key when undervolting, so monitor your GPU closely during stress tests to ensure it doesn’t crash or produce visual artifacts.
    Adaptive Voltage:
    Sometimes, your GPU doesn’t need full power when idling or performing light tasks. By enabling adaptive voltage, you allow your GPU to dynamically adjust its voltage based on the workload. This feature not only saves power but also helps to keep temperatures in check when your GPU is not under heavy load.
    Dynamic Frequency Scaling:
    Another useful technique to improve efficiency is dynamic frequency scaling. This feature allows your GPU’s clock speed to dynamically adjust based on the workload, reducing power consumption when there is less demand for performance. Enabling this feature can result in significant power savings without compromising on overall performance.

    Benefits And Trade-offs Of Underclocking

    Underclocking is the process of reducing the clock speed of your GPU to run it at a lower frequency than its default setting. While it may seem counterintuitive to intentionally decrease performance, there are a variety of benefits that make underclocking an attractive option for certain situations. However, there are also some trade-offs to consider before making this adjustment. Let’s explore the benefits and trade-offs of underclocking in more detail.

    Increased Stability And Lifespan

    One significant benefit of underclocking your GPU is that it can improve stability and extend its lifespan. By reducing the clock speed, you can lower the temperature at which your GPU operates. This decrease in temperature helps to mitigate the risk of overheating, which is a common cause of system crashes and hardware failures.

    Furthermore, when you underclock your GPU, you reduce the power consumption and stress placed on the graphics card. This reduction in power consumption not only leads to decreased heat generation but also contributes to a longer lifespan for your GPU. By operating at lower temperatures and with less stress, the underlying hardware components are less likely to become damaged or worn out over time.

    Possible Performance Trade-off

    While underclocking offers benefits in terms of stability and lifespan, there is a potential trade-off in terms of performance. As the clock speed decreases, the processing power of your GPU will naturally be reduced. This can result in a decrease in frames per second (FPS) and overall graphical performance.

    However, it’s important to note that underclocking is generally preferred in situations where performance isn’t the top priority. For example, if you are using your GPU for non-intensive tasks such as web browsing, document editing, or running older games, the slight decrease in performance may be negligible. In exchange, you gain the benefits of increased stability and a longer lifespan for your GPU.

    Additionally, some users underclock their GPUs in order to prioritize power efficiency. By intentionally reducing the clock speed, you can lower the power consumption of your GPU, which can be beneficial in situations where energy efficiency is a concern.

    Popular Underclocking Utilities

    When it comes to underclocking your GPU, several utilities have gained popularity among users. These tools provide user-friendly interfaces and essential features that simplify the process of underclocking. Here are two notable underclocking utilities:

    Utility Description
    MSI Afterburner A widely-used utility with comprehensive GPU underclocking capabilities, along with monitoring and overclocking functions.
    EVGA Precision X1 Designed specifically for EVGA graphics cards, this utility offers intuitive controls for underclocking and monitoring GPU performance.

    Steps To Underclock Your Gpu

    To underclock your GPU effectively, follow these simple steps:

    1. Download and Install the Underclocking Utility: Choose a suitable utility like MSI Afterburner or EVGA Precision X1 from their respective official websites. Download and install the software on your computer.
    2. Launch the Underclocking Utility: Open the installed underclocking utility and familiarize yourself with the interface.
    3. Access GPU Settings: Within the utility, locate the settings related to GPU clock speeds, voltage, and power limits. These settings may vary depending on the utility you are using.
    4. Decrease GPU Clock Speed: Gradually decrease the GPU clock speed by small intervals. Monitor the performance and stability of your GPU after each adjustment.
    5. Adjust Voltage Settings (Optional): If necessary, you can also modify the GPU voltage settings to achieve better stability and power efficiency. However, take caution as incorrect adjustments may cause instability.
    6. Save and Apply Settings: Once you have found the optimal underclocking settings, save and apply them within the utility. Ensure that the utility applies the changes on system startup.
    7. Monitor and Test: Keep an eye on your GPU’s performance after underclocking to verify stability and any potential improvements in power consumption.

    Remember, underclocking your GPU can provide benefits in terms of reduced power consumption and improved thermal performance. However, it’s essential to strike the right balance to avoid sacrificing too much performance. Experiment with different underclocking settings and find the sweet spot for your specific GPU model.
